Heads up: if the Lintrock baseline file in the Quarrow repo drifts from main, CI fails with a "stale baseline" error even when the code is fine. Quick fix is to regenerate the baseline on a clean checkout and re-push. If a customer build is blocked, confirm the failing run matches the token below before escalating.

build token for yadug-yagag: htk21_c863c33eb8b82c0c9c152

Subject: FD-leak hunt cut-over complete

The descriptor-tracking shim is now live on all Bramblehook workers. Old lsof cron sweep is retired. Leak counts dropped to zero after the connection-pool fix shipped; the shim stays on for two more weeks as a tripwire. Review focus: the sampling hook in the poller. Current configuration values for the shim follow.

config for yahof-tajop:
zorath:
  pin: 7493
  metrics_host: metrics.zorath.tolvaqsys.internal
  tenant: praiel
  seal: seal_fd9cd4f1

Subject: Export retry cut-over complete

Hello plugin authors,

The cut-over of the Ferrow export pipeline to the new retry engine finished last night. Failed exports are now retried automatically with exponential backoff instead of requiring a manual re-trigger, and the dead-letter queue is drained hourly. Plugins that implemented their own retry loops should disable them to avoid duplicate exports. No API signature changes were made. For transparency, the retry engine now runs with the following settings.

config for bahop-baduf:
[kasion]
team = lamath
access_code = ac_d807e5
host = kasion.paliqcloud.corp
port = 4000
owner = julix.tamvan
peer = frair.qorvelsoft.local